First rounds The first round of voting took place on the evening of 3 April 2021. In total, 82 Members of Parliament attended the parliamentary session, thus meeting the necessary quorum for the election to take place. However, when the voting concluded it was established that only 78 MPs had submitted a ballot, thereby failing to produce a quorum for the results to be valid. The first round was therefore repeated, but only 79 MPs ultimately cast their ballots, thus once more not producing a quorum. Thereafter, the MPs left the parliamentary chamber and an announcement followed shortly which stated that the voting would continue on the afternoon of 4 April. The third attempt of holding the first round took place on 4 April 2021. In all, 81 MPs cast their ballots and the quorum was thus finally reached. Of the 81 votes, 69 went to
Vjosa Osmani, while 12 were invalid. Nasuf Bejta did not receive any votes.
Second round The second round was held on 4 April 2021. The number of MPs who cast their ballots was 82, satisfying the quorum for validity.
Vjosa Osmani received 67 votes and Nasuf Bejta received 4 votes. 11 votes were invalid.
